Job Description:
Parsons is seeking a skilled Telemetry Engineer to support the Missile Defense Agency (MDA) Targets and Countermeasures Engineering Directorates. In this role, you will provide critical engineering expertise to the team responsible for performing pre-mission trajectory validation and performance analysis for the for the flight test events along with onsite expertise during flight events.
What You'll Be Doing:
Support the Missile Defense Agency (MDA) Targets and Countermeasures (TC) program office with development of ballistic missile target vehicles
Support the TC System Engineering team in all aspects of target design, analysis, and test to include requirements development and assessment, modeling and simulation, test analysis and reporting
Utilize knowledge, skills and experience with missile characteristics (physical, kinematics, signatures) and engineering to support engineering activities and data product development
Technical focus areas include vehicle telemetry and mission analysis
Configure and operate telemetry data acquisition equipment during test events
Perform vehicle telemetry data decommutation, reduction, conversions, etc.
Generate target vehicle visualizations, situational awareness displays, and reports/briefings
Support mission planning, analysis, and reporting activities
Collaborate with a dynamic team of experts in multiple technical areas to develop analysis and engineering tools
